Lauren Musu is a scholar working on Education, Social Psychology and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Lauren Musu has authored 3 papers receiving a total of 263 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 3 papers in Education, 1 paper in Social Psychology and 1 paper in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. Recurrent topics in Lauren Musu’s work include School Choice and Performance (1 paper), Motivation and Self-Concept in Sports (1 paper) and Cognitive and developmental aspects of mathematical skills (1 paper). Lauren Musu is often cited by papers focused on School Choice and Performance (1 paper), Motivation and Self-Concept in Sports (1 paper) and Cognitive and developmental aspects of mathematical skills (1 paper). Lauren Musu collaborates with scholars based in United States. Lauren Musu's co-authors include Melissa C. Gilbert, Jeanne Friedel, Christina R. Bonney, Elizabeth de Groot, Toni M. Kempler, Stuart A. Karabenick, Michael E. Woolley and Ke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Educational Psychologist, National Center for Education Statistics and Teaching Children Mathematics.
